Synopsis

Twenty million people live within a 50-mile radius of the Indian Point Energy Center and its three nuclear reactors. This film takes a cautionary look at the possible consequences of an accident or terrorist attack on the facility--a catastrophe that could potentially render much of the Hudson River Valley and New York City uninhabitable.

Who stars in Indian Point: Imagining the Unimaginable?

Indian Point: Imagining the Unimaginable stars Al Franken (Self), Robert F. Kennedy Jr. (Self), Rory Kennedy (Self), Alex Matthiessen (Self), Michael Brown (Self - FEMA Director). The film was directed by Rory Kennedy.

How long is Indian Point: Imagining the Unimaginable?

Indian Point: Imagining the Unimaginable has a runtime of 45 min and premiered in 2004. It is rated TV-PG.
